Understanding Your Window Installation Options

When it’s time to think about new windows for your place in Vegas, you’ve got a few main paths you can go down. It’s not just about picking a pretty frame; the way the window gets put in makes a big difference. Getting the right type of installation is just as important as the window itself.

New Construction Windows in Las Vegas

These are the windows you’d typically see when a house is being built from the ground up. They’re designed to be installed before the exterior walls are finished. This means they get nailed directly into the studs of the house, creating a really solid, integrated fit. If you’re building a new home or doing a major renovation where you’re tearing down walls and rebuilding, this is the way to go. It’s a more involved process, but it results in a super secure and weather-tight seal.

Retrofit Windows in Las Vegas

This is what most people are looking for when they talk about replacing old windows. Retrofit, or insert windows, are designed to fit right into the existing opening of your old window frame. The old window sash is removed, but the original frame stays put. This is usually a quicker and less disruptive process than new construction windows. It’s a great option if your current window frames are still in good shape and you’re not looking to change the overall look of your home’s exterior too drastically. It’s a popular choice for homeowners who want to update their windows without a massive construction project. Custom Windows in Las Vegas

Sometimes, standard sizes just won’t cut it. Maybe you have an unusually shaped opening, or you’re going for a very specific architectural style. That’s where custom windows come in. You can get windows made to your exact specifications, whether it’s a unique shape, size, or even a special type of glass. This option gives you the most flexibility to match your home’s unique character, but it usually comes with a higher price tag and a longer lead time. It’s all about getting exactly what you want, no compromises.

Choosing the right installation method isn’t just about aesthetics; it directly impacts how well your windows perform, especially in a climate like Las Vegas. A proper install means better insulation, less energy waste, and windows that last longer without issues.

The Importance of Precise Finishing Work

After the main window is in place, the little details really make a difference. This is where professional installers shine. They focus on things like:

  • Proper Sealing: Making sure every crack and seam is sealed with the right materials to stop air and water leaks. This is huge for energy efficiency.
  • Leveling and Shimming: Getting the window perfectly level and plumb so it operates smoothly and doesn’t put stress on the frame.
  • Interior and Exterior Trim: Finishing the edges neatly so everything looks clean and protected from the elements.

If this part is rushed or done poorly, you can end up with drafts, water damage down the line, or windows that stick and are hard to open. It’s the difference between a window that looks good and one that works perfectly.

Top-Quality Materials for Desert Conditions

The Las Vegas sun is no joke, and it can really do a number on your home. That’s why picking the right materials for your windows is a big deal. You want stuff that can handle the heat and the UV rays without fading, cracking, or warping. Think about windows with good coatings that block heat and UV light. This helps keep your home cooler inside and stops your furniture and floors from getting bleached out.

  • Frame Materials: Look into options like vinyl, fiberglass, or even certain types of aluminum that are built to last in harsh sun.
  • Glass Packages: Double or triple-pane glass with low-E coatings and argon gas fills can make a huge difference in blocking heat.
  • Seals and Weatherstripping: Make sure these are high-quality and installed correctly to keep that hot air out and the cool air in.

Casement Windows for Ventilation and Efficiency

Casement windows are the ones that crank open from the side, like a door. They’re pretty neat because when you open them all the way, they can catch the breeze really well. This makes them great for getting good airflow through your house, especially on those milder Vegas days. Plus, when they’re closed up tight, they seal really well. This means less of that hot desert air sneaking in and less of your cool air escaping. They’re a solid choice if you’re looking to keep your energy bills from going through the roof.

  • Opens wide: Great for maximum airflow.
  • Seals tight: Good for keeping the elements out.
  • Unobstructed view: No center bar to look through when closed.

When you’re thinking about casement windows, remember that their crank mechanism can sometimes be a bit more complex than a simple slider. It’s worth asking your installer about how durable that mechanism is, especially with the sandy conditions we sometimes get here.

Durable Aluminum Windows for Modern Aesthetics

Aluminum windows have a really clean, modern look. They’ve got slim frames, which means more glass, and that’s awesome for letting in natural light and enjoying those desert views. They’re also super strong and can handle Vegas’s weather without a problem. Because they don’t warp or rot like some other materials, they tend to last a long time. If you’re going for a more contemporary style for your home, aluminum is definitely worth considering. They’re also pretty low maintenance, which is always a plus.

Affordable and Low-Maintenance Vinyl Windows

Vinyl windows are probably the most common type you’ll see, and for good reason. They’re usually the most budget-friendly option, which is a big deal for a lot of homeowners. But don’t let the lower price fool you; they’re also really good at keeping your home insulated. They don’t conduct heat or cold very well, so they help keep your indoor temperature steady. Plus, they don’t need much upkeep. You just wipe them down now and then, and they’re good to go. They don’t peel, flake, or need painting, making them a really practical choice for busy folks or anyone who doesn’t want to spend their weekends on window maintenance.

What kinds of windows can you put in homes in Las Vegas?

We install many types of windows, like vinyl, wood, aluminum, and fiberglass. We also have options that save energy and custom windows for houses and businesses.

How can I tell if my windows need to be replaced?

If your windows let in drafts, are hard to open, show fog between the glass layers, or are broken, it might be time for new ones.
